Brief Summary

Nowadays, steroids and anti-VEGF are the first line treatment for diabetic macular edema. Ozurdex is the most frequently used steroid and has label for both first and second line treatment. Ozurdex treatment paradigm for patients with diabetic macular edema is to inject patient only in case of huge recurrence. The risk of this scheme is a progressive loss of vision due to photoreceptors loss. A more pro-active regimen, as it already exists for anti-VEGF treatment, would allow a better patient management. A new treatment paradigm consisting in a loading dose of 2 injections within 12 weeks, followed by a PRN (Pro Re Nata) regimen with strict retreatment criteria and minimal time limit of 12 weeks between two injections should result in a better visual acuity gain and a limited augmentation of the number of injections (which will remain lower than the number observed for anti-VEGF treatment). The investigators have therefore chosen a pilot study to investigate the impact on efficacy and on the number of intravitreal injections (IVI) of such a scheme.

Study Arms (1)

Ozurdex®, 700µg dexamethasone intravitreal injection

EXPERIMENTAL

Intravitreal injection of dexamethasone (Ozurdex®)

Drug: Dexamethasone with 2 loading doses followed by PRN regimen.

Interventions

* Loading dose with 2 systematic intravitreal injections (IVI) of ozurdex at the baseline and 12 weeks.Followed by a PRN regimen with strict retreatment criteria (already used and published in the Prediamex study, Bellocq,Kodjikian et al Ophthalmology Retina 2017) * Retreatment criteria: Reduction in VA ≥ 5 ETDRS Letters; and/or CSMT ≥ 275 microns by OCT-Cirrus® or ≥ 285 microns by OCT Spectralis®/Topcon; and/or increase of CSMT \> 50 microns; and/or onset of recurrent retinal cysts; and/or residual edema considered by the practitioner to be clinically significant. * Minimal time limit between two IVI : 12 weeks * Visits: monthly during 1 year (to check efficacy and safety) and then for the 2nd-year only at Month18 (M18) and Month 24 (M24)

You may not qualify if:

  • Aphatic eye without posterior lens capsule.
  • Study eye with implant anterior chamber of the eye or intraocular implant with iris fixated or transsclerally or ruptured posterior lens capsule.
  • Study eye with lens implant ARTISAN®
  • Ocular or periocular infection active or suspected in the study eye including most viral diseases of the cornea and conjunctiva, epithelial keratitis active Herpes simplex (dendritic keratitis), vaccinia, chickenpox, mycobacterial infections and mycoses
  • Delay after last session of panretineal Photocoagulation laser \< 1 month in the study eye
  • Delay after last focal laser session of the posterior pole \< 1 month in the study eye
  • Vitreomacular traction syndrome, associated ERM in the study eye
  • History of macular grid laser in the study eye
  • Focal laser only if the scars are located within 750 microns of the center (1/2 Papillary Diameter) in the study eye
  • Ischemic maculopathy (increase of more than 2 times the surface of the central avascular zone)
  • Proliferative diabetic Retinopathy in the study eye
  • Hypertension or Open Angle Glaucoma (OAG) treated by dual therapy eye drops or more
  • Patients with a systemic pathology that could interfere in the evolution of the Diabetic Macular Edema and treated by with immunosuppressive drugs, systemic steroids, anti-aldosterone or systemic anti-VEGF.
  • Hypersensitivity to the active substance or to any of the excipients and to anesthetic or hypotonizing eye drops
  • History of any pathology, metabolic disease, or any serious suspicion of disease at clinical or laboratory examination that contraindicates the use of the intra-retinal dexamethasone implant, could affect the interpretation of the results of the study or cause significant risks of complication for the subject
